Defining Your Needs and Style

Before diving into the vast world of area rugs, take a moment to consider your needs and style. Ask yourself: What room will the rug be placed in? What is the primary function of that room? What is your overall decorating style? Are you looking for something modern, traditional, bohemian, or something else entirely?

For example, a living room rug might need to be durable and stain-resistant, especially if you have kids or pets. Consider materials like synthetic fibers or low pile options. For a bedroom, you might prioritize softness and comfort, opting for a shag rug or a wool rug. The entryway might benefit from a runner to add a pop of color.

Exploring Different Types of Area Rugs

The material, size, and style of an area rug play a vital role in its overall look and feel. Consider the following options when making your selection:

  • Material:

  • Wool: A classic choice known for its durability, softness, and natural stain resistance.

  • Cotton: A more affordable option that is easy to clean and maintain.

  • Jute: A natural fiber that adds a rustic, textured look to any space.

  • Synthetic: Durable, stain-resistant, and budget-friendly, making them ideal for high-traffic areas.

  • Size: Size is paramount.

  • 8x10 and 9x12: These sizes are ideal for larger living rooms or dining rooms.

  • 5x7: A versatile size that works well in bedrooms, smaller living rooms, or entryways.

  • Runners: Perfect for hallways or narrow spaces.

  • Round: Great for adding a unique touch to a room or defining a seating area.

Choosing the Right Rug for Each Room

Different rooms have different needs, so it’s essential to choose a rug that is appropriate for the space.

  • Living Room: A large area rug can anchor the seating area and create a cohesive look. Consider durable and stain-resistant options like synthetic or low-pile rugs, especially if you have pets or kids.
  • Bedroom: A soft and comfortable rug can add warmth and coziness to the bedroom. Shag rugs or wool rugs are excellent choices.
  • Dining Room: Choose a rug that is large enough to accommodate all the chairs when they are pulled out from the table. Stain-resistant rugs are a must in this space.
  • Entryway: A runner or small area rug can protect your floors and add a welcoming touch to your home.
  • Kids Room: Opt for a rug that is durable, stain-resistant, and easy to clean.
  • Outdoor: Look for rugs specifically designed for outdoor use. These rugs are typically made from weather-resistant materials like polypropylene.

Considering the room's function and traffic will help you narrow down your options.

Special Considerations

  • Pet Friendly: Look for rugs that are stain-resistant, non-shedding, and easy to clean.
  • Stain Resistant: Choose rugs made from synthetic fibers or those that have been treated with a stain-resistant finish.
  • Non Shedding: Opt for rugs that are tightly woven or made from materials that don't shed easily.
  • Washable: Washable rugs are a great option for high-traffic areas or homes with kids and pets.
  • High Traffic Areas: Choose rugs that are durable and can withstand heavy foot traffic.
  • Apartments & Dorm Rooms: Consider smaller rugs that fit well in compact spaces.
  • Office & Nursery: Look for rugs that are comfortable, stylish, and easy to maintain.

Final Touches

Don't forget the details! Consider adding a rug pad to protect your floors, prevent slippage, and add extra cushioning. You can also choose rugs with tassels or borders for added visual interest.

Q: How can I choose the right size area rug for my living room?

A: Selecting the right size area rug is all about creating a balanced and inviting space! Consider the layout of your furniture. A rug that anchors all the furniture in the seating area creates a cohesive and luxurious feel. Alternatively, a rug that sits just under the front legs of your sofa and chairs can define the space without overwhelming it.
